Ex-Samohi Star Hits Grand Slam for UCLA:

Former Santa Monica High baseball star Cody Decker had the best day of his two years at UCLA Sunday, March 25, leading an improbable comeback in a non-conference 15-8 win over Pacific.

Decker, who once hit 14 home runs in a season for Samohi, hit a grand slam home run in the eighth inning at Jackie Robinson Stadium and ended the day with five RBIs, his career best as a Bruin.

UCLA entered the eighth with an 8-1 deficit but scored 14 runs in the inning.

Decker, who played third base and was a catcher at Samohi, has yet to find his position at the collegiate level. He was moved to left field this season but has been in and out of the lineup. On Sunday he played first base.

UCLA will begin conference play this weekend in a three-game series at Stanford.
